Key Differences
In short, we have a clear winner — Core i3-4150 outperforms the cheaper FX-6200 on the selected game parameters, and is also a better bang for your buck! The better performing Core i3-4150 is 794 days newer than the cheaper FX-6200.
Advantages of AMD FX-6200
- Up to 5% cheaper than Core i3-4150 - $42.85 vs $45.0
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Core i3-4150 - 6 vs 4 threads
Advantages of Intel Core i3-4150
- Performs up to 12% better in World of Warcraft than FX-6200 - 171 vs 153 FPS
- Up to 7% better value when playing World of Warcraft than FX-6200 - $0.26 vs $0.28 per FPS
- Consumes up to 57% less energy than AMD FX-6200 - 54 vs 125 Watts

AMD FX-6200 | vs | Intel Core i3-4150 |
---|---|---|
Feb 27th, 2012 | Release Date | May 1st, 2014 |
FX | Collection | Core i3 |
Zambezi | Codename | Haswell |
AMD Socket AM3+ | Socket | Intel Socket 1150 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
3 | Cores | 2 |
6 | Threads | 4 |
3.8 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 3.5 GHz |
4.1 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| Non-Turbo |
125 W | TDP | 54 W |
32 nm | Process Size | 22 nm |
19.0x | Multiplier | 25.0x |
On certain motherboards (Chipset feature) | Integrated Graphics | Intel HD 4400 |
Yes | Overclockable | No |
